Sawyer Posted July 27, 2011 Report Share Posted July 27, 2011 I'd go look at it, worth a punt. Do the usual checks, even if it hasn't had lower arms, fig8's, clutch. Check engine, turbo etc... If you can get the car for £1500 Worst case scenario: New clutch £550 Lower arms + Fig8's = £600 Full service with all new leads £350 Cambelt £300? Front brakes + Back brakes £300 Total = £3600 Then you'd have a pretty solid GT4 with all the big jobs done and you'd know they'd 100% been done recently.
